Dunellen School District

GREYHAWK provided construction management and project recovery services for three projects within the Dunellen School District in Dunellen, N.J. The district serves approximately 1,250 students in pre-K through 12th grade at three schools: Dunellen High School, Lincoln Middle School, and John P. Faber Elementary School. Construction management services were provided for a classroom addition at Faber Elementary School and for phased renovations at Dunellen High School. GREYHAWK also used its full complement of construction management and project recovery services to bring leadership to two separate alteration and renovation projects.

Relief Fire Engine Company No. 1

GREYHAWK provided construction management services for renovations and a two-floor expansion of the Relief Fire Engine Company No. 1 in Mount Holly, N.J. Founded in 1752, the company is the oldest active volunteer fire company in continuous service in the U.S. The project involved consolidating services from three facilities to the updated and expanded facility, which now houses both the operational and administrative portions of the fire service for Mount Holly Township.

About GREYHAWK


Founded in 1996, GREYHAWK is an award-winning provider of comprehensive construction project management, consulting, and commissioning services. GREYHAWK maintains an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P) in which every employee holds a stake in the company and remains committed to company and client success. Together, the GREYHAWK team of construction managers, licensed professional engineers, certified cost engineers, schedule experts, commissioning specialists, master tradespeople, and building experts offer diverse perspectives and professional expertise to guide clients through all facets of planning, design, construction, and commissioning.
